SharePoint Update Affecting Forms Layout

Hi,

Hopefully someone has come across this issue... Yesterday I updated my SharePoint 2019 farm with the December 2020 CU. After this I noticed Plumsail forms are not displaying as before. Firstly the left hand quick launch area is no longer collapsed when the menu is empty and the actions (save & close) menu has moved under the default page menu bar, this has significantly reduced the screen real estate for forms. Hi @Nikita_Kurguzov,

After doing some more investigation myself I'm convinced it's not an issue Plumsail is responsible for but Microsoft update related. See this thread for the same issue relating to various patches dating back to August 2020, causing empty left navigation and command bar and errors originating from sp-pages-assembly.js to be logged in the console (same symptoms for me). I hadn't noticed until recently it affected other modern pages (as most of our Intranet is still classic style).

I'm going to update to the latest October 2022 CU and hope this fixes the issue

UPDATE: October 2022 Update (KB5002278) has fixed layout issue on modern pages and forms
